Overview
With the wake of COVID-19, organizations have enabled
workplace flexibility for their employees by promoting work from
home culture. Thus, providing hackers an opportunity to exploit
the vulnerable points and take advantage of the human factor.
According to Tessian, 45% of respondents mentioned distraction
as the reason for falling for a phishing scam while working from
home. In the 2020 Data Breach Investigations Report by Verizon,
web application attacks have increased twice as compared to
2019. While we are now comfortable with work from home
environment, initially, not everyone was prepared; thus, many
employees were working with personal laptops with inadequate
security controls. Data flowing through these settings expose the
entire network to risk. To control these kinds of situations,
companies are now moving to a segmented network instead of a
flat network and similar new requirements are arising for
defending the organization’s network.

With security in mind and the aim of empowering the defenders,
EC-council has announced CNDv2. Instead of a linear approach, a
continuous adaptive security cycle is the need of the hour. CNDv2
provides a comprehensive approach to deal with modern network
security issues.
Moving from the traditional cybersecurity approach of “protect and
detect,” CNDv2 moves a step ahead towards “Predict, Protect,
Detect, Respond.”

Course Objectives for CNDv2
CNDv2 has added and removed domains based on the current
cybersecurity market analysis and requirement. The new version is
based on the cybersecurity education framework and work role task
analysis presented by the National Initiative of Cybersecurity
Education (NICE). As compared to 14 domains in CNDv1, CNDv2
consists of 20 domains. The new CNDv2 certification exam validates
the candidate on all critical aspects of the information and network
security and helps them gain an in-depth understanding of:

• Modern network attacks and their defense strategies
• Various aspects of network security controls, including technical, administrative
and perimeter security
• Securing entry points or end-user devices by ensuring endpoint security of
Windows, Linux, IoT and mobile devices.
• Concept of data storage, data classification, data masking, retention and
destruction
• Administrative application security and its role in minimizing the security
vulnerabilities in the application
• IoT concepts, threats and countermeasures
• Core essentials of virtualization and its security in an enterprise environment,
software defined network (SDN) security, network function virtualization (NFV)
security
• Cloud computing, threats, challenges and security across cloud platforms (AWS,
Azure, Google Cloud), container security, docker security, and Kubernetes
security
• Wireless network security

• Monitoring and analysis of network traffic for anomaly detection
• Analysis and monitoring of logs and events for identification of any
suspicious activity or a potential incident
• Incident management response process to deal with security
incidents and understanding of forensics investigation techniques
• Risk anticipation and management, risk assessment, techniques of
risk avoidance, prevention, mitigation and acceptance
• Business continuity planning and disaster recovery concepts and
essentials
• Performing threat assessment and analysis of the attack surface,
identification of vulnerable areas and their testing
• Threat intelligence fundamentals and its utilization in moving
towards a better and proactive security approach

Compared to CNDv1, CNDv2 has almost double the number of labs,
which gives candidates a chance to get extensive hands-on on
various tools and clear their concepts about the underlying
technologies.
The exam format and other aspects such as the eligibility criteria,
duration of the exam remain the same. However, CNDv2 offers a
much wider range of topics to provide a better understanding of
network security in the current cybersecurity environment.
